4. What implementation challenges should organizations anticipate with scheduling innovation?
Organizations implementing scheduling innovation should anticipate several common challenges, including stakeholder resistance to changing established processes, data migration complexities from legacy systems, policy standardization across different departments or locations, integration requirements with existing HR and payroll systems, and training needs across diverse user populations. Successful implementations address these challenges through comprehensive change management programs, phased deployment approaches, executive sponsorship, adequate resource allocation, and continuous communication throughout the transformation process.
